Kensington Metropark Fun on the Farm
Kensington Metropark Fun on the Farm – from 10a-11a OR 1p-2p. Fun on the Farm is an indoor and outdoor children’s series that focuses on different animals and aspects of farming each session. Each program will include a story, hands-on activity, and a chance to get up close and personal with that week’s topic. Ages 2-6. $5 per child / Adults FREE. Pre-registration is required online or by calling 810-227-8910.

Farmington Summer Concerts
Farmington Summer Concerts at Riley Park – Riley Park in Farmington, Michigan will host free summer concerts on Friday nights at the Walter E Sundquist Pavilion as part of the Rhythmz in Riley Park concert series.
Also usually featured at Riley Park will be the Lunch Beats noon-time summer concert series every Wednesday this summer.
Concerts run every Friday from 7p-9p and feature pop music, folk, country, rock-a-billy and more. Chairs and blankets are recommended.

Milford Friday Night Live Concerts
Milford Friday Night Live Concerts – Hosted by Huron Valley Council for the Arts and the Milford DDA. The Milford DDA also hosts FREE Summer Concerts at Central Park on Thursday Nights.
Milford Downtown Development Authority and Huron Valley Council for the Arts jointly present the popular Friday Night Live Concert Series; the concert will take place rain or shine. In the event of inclement weather, the concert will move into the nearby Milford Presbyterian Church.
